Course Details
• Introduction to Heat Resistant Materials: Overview of heat resistant materials, their properties, and applications.
• Thermal Properties of Materials: Study of thermal conductivity, specific heat capacity, and coefficient of thermal expansion.
• Heat Resistant Materials Selection: Criteria for selecting heat resistant materials, including temperature limits, corrosion resistance, and mechanical properties.
• Innovations in Heat Resistant Alloys: Examination of the latest developments in high-temperature alloys, including nickel-based, cobalt-based, and iron-based alloys.
• Ceramics and Composites for High-Temperature Applications: Overview of ceramic materials and composite materials used in high-temperature applications.
• Design and Manufacturing of Heat Resistant Components: Best practices for designing and manufacturing heat resistant components, including welding and joining techniques.
• Testing and Evaluation of Heat Resistant Materials: Methods for testing and evaluating the performance of heat resistant materials, including non-destructive testing and mechanical testing.
• Heat Resistant Materials in Industrial Applications: Case studies of heat resistant materials in various industries, such as aerospace, automotive, and energy.
• Sustainability and Environmental Considerations in Heat Resistant Materials: Examination of the environmental impact of heat resistant materials and the latest sustainable innovations.
